logo

Output e2830731f1364af5a994d8a40a72285a305115329317a088643b9b03809651de:1

value
1591073
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3af774acc793901c166c82d0ee37d98e66a531f9 OP_EQUALVERIFY OP_CHECKSIG
address
16NndevgjLB6MDiY69c5DsP3amRD1ayJ1m
transaction
e2830731f1364af5a994d8a40a72285a305115329317a088643b9b03809651de